"Transport for NSW (TfNSW) is building a new 10.5 kilometre bypass of the Newell Highway at Parkes (the Parkes Bypass, the project). The Parkes Bypass will divert heavy vehicle traffic out of the Parkes town centre. It will be located about 1.5 to two kilometres west of the existing Newell Highway and will generally include one lane in each direction. The Parkes Bypass will depart from the existing Newell Highway to the south near Parkesborough Road and will re-join the highway to the north of Parkes near Maguire Road." -- page 1.
